A cookie is a small amount of data, which often includes an anonymous unique identifier, which is sent to your browser from a website’s computers and stored on your computer’s hard drive. Cookies can be used to provide you with a tailored user experience and to make it easier for you to use a website during a future visit. We may include cookies on our website and use them to recognize you when you return to our website. You may set your browser so that it does not accept cookies, but the website may not function as intended if you do so. To access certain personalized features or the full functionality of our website, cookies must be enabled on your web browser.

  1. We may offer usage-based insurance products or services.

We may offer various usage-based insurance products or services that collect different information from you. If you obtain usage-based insurance products or services from us, we may collect information about your vehicle, precise location, trip, speed, braking, destination, and other telematic information to provide you with usage-based insurance products or services. Depending on the particular product or service, we may gather this information using your vehicle, mobile application, other telematics device, or data aggregator.

We may use this information to provide you with personalized feedback, evaluate risk, calculate your insurance premium, develop or improve products or services, in accordance with our terms, or as otherwise permitted by law. We may also use and share this information in accordance with our Privacy Policy. We will continue to collect this information until you change the permissions relating to its collection on your mobile application or device. In order to stop the collection of this information, you may delete or change the privacy permissions for your mobile application, delete the mobile application, or remove the telematics device from operation.

Please note that turning off or disabling telematics features will affect the services and functionality available to you. Depending on your particular product or service, we may also cancel your product, service, or insurance coverage as a result of these actions.

We may also collect information from and about your smart home device, sensor, or alarm when you sign up for a usage-based insurance product or service from us that relies on such telematics information. Depending on the particular product or service, this may include types, number, make, model, installation date, status, location, and operating condition of sensors, alarms, cameras, or other devices connected to your smart home system. In some cases, this may also include information sent from these sensors, alarms, or other devices.
